AUSTRALIANS AT WIMBLEDON.

London, July 22. The contest for the Corporation Cap was won by Armstrong, a Canadian. The following prizes in the match were won by the Australians : .— Private Churchill, L 1 8; Fenn (A.8.), Sergeant Grimß, and Private Allen, L 8 each ; Captain Powell, Lieutenant Cork, Color-Sergeant Gee, Lieutenant Golding, each L 5. The day'B proceeding was terminated by an inspection of volunteers by the Duke of Cambridge, who warmly welcomed the Australian competitors.
